growth temperatures and temperature characteristics of aeromonas.six of the 13 aeromonas hydrophila, 1 of 10 a. shigelloides, and none of 10 a. salmonicida were found to be psychrophiles. all of the rest of the strains were mesophiles. the mu values (temperature characteristics) could not be used to distinguish psychrophiles from mesophiles.19714943267

amino acid requirements of aeromonas.four of the 12 cultures of aeromonas hydrophila, 5 of the 10 a. shigelloides, and 9 of the 10 a. salmonicida that were studied required arginine and lysine, among other amino acids, for their growth.19715544301

separation of two hemolysins from aeromonas hydrophila by isoelectric focusing.two hemolytic proteins (hemolysin i and ii) with isoelectric points of 5.5 and 4.3 were purified by isoelectric focusing from the culture supernatant fluid of aeromonas hydrophila. the purified hemolysins were unstable after dialysis and upon heating at 37 c and were inactivated by proteolytic enzymes. the two hemolysins were lethal for mice in a dose of 10 mug (hemolysin i) and 3 mug (hemolysin ii) and showed similar hemolytic spectra on red cells of different species. both were also cytotoxic ...19715154892

detection of r factors in naturally occurring aeromonas salmonicida strains.r factors were detected in aeromonas salmonicida strains isolated from diseased salmonid fish. one of such r(+) strains was the one isolated in the united states as early as 1959.19714108649

preparation of metabolically active staphylococcus aureus protoplasts by use of the aeromonas hydrophila lytic enzyme.stable, metabolically active protoplasts of staphylococcus aureus have been prepared by the use of a staphylolytic enzyme produced by aeromonas hydrophila. respiratory and glycolytic rates and synthesis of nucleic acids, protein, and lipid in these protoplasts, stabilized variously in 1.1 m sucrose, 0.37 m sodium succinate, or 0.37 m sodium sulfate, have been shown to be comparable with the same parameters in intact cells under the same conditions.19734728270

medium for the isolation of aeromonas hydrophila.a new differential medium, rimler-shotts, was tested with 109 isolates representing 13 genera of bacteria obtained from aquatic environments and animals. this medium was effective in presumptive identification of the strains of aeromonas hydrophila examined, with 94% accuracy. strains of citrobacter which were hydrogen sulfide-variable could not be separated from a. hydrophila. this medium was designed to facilitate diagnosis of a. hydrophila infections in animals and humans.19734584594

identification of vibrio cholerae by pyrolysis gas-liquid chromatography.cholera-like vibrios examined by pyrolysis gas-liquid chromatography could be distinguished from other common aerobic gram-negative bacilli, including oxidase-positive organisms, e.g., aeromonas. vibrios in heiberg group i were subdivided into three types on the basis of differences in one complex in the chromatogram, and these closely corresponded with the identification as classical, el tor, or "intermediate" biotypes of vibrio cholerae by conventional methods.19734346977
